What happens to your liver during shock?
Hypovolemic shock markedly decreases total liver blood flow by a reduction in portal venous blood flow.

When about to administer 3ml medication into the deltoid muscle which action should the nurse take?
The nurse should reevaluate the plan; 3 ml is too much for the deltoid.

What does cytic mean in the medical field?
-cyt, -cytic, -cyto, -cyte endings all have something to do wtih cells
example: leukocyte = white blood cell
